Rail and cruise from Adelaide through Queensland to the Great Barrier Reef

Illustration of Coastal Cruiser - Grand Princess (R) 2027

Journey Beyond Rail operates this 14-day rail and cruise combination that departs Adelaide in December 2027. The journey opens with three nights aboard the Great Southern, a sleeper train traveling to Brisbane with included Off Train Experiences in the Grampians, Canberra, and Coffs Harbour. After four nights at The Westin Brisbane, during which you visit Mount Tamborine's rainforests and the Queensland Art Gallery of Modern Art, you board the Grand Princess cruise ship for seven nights along the Queensland coast. The voyage calls at Airlie Beach, gateway to the Whitsunday Archipelago; Cairns with a full day to explore the Daintree National Park or the Great Barrier Reef; and Willis Island in the Coral Sea. All rail meals, most guided experiences, hotel breakfast, and main cruise meals are included. This package suits repeat rail travellers seeking sleeper-train comfort, couples with time to explore cities and islands, and travellers who value escorted days combined with leisure time to wander.

Day by day

  1. Day 1railovernight: Great Southern (2 nights)

    Board the Great Southern in Adelaide

    Board for the two-night journey to Brisbane, with morning tea and lunch on board. In the afternoon the train arrives in regional Victoria for the first Off Train Experience: The Grampians, with a choice of a guided coach tour via Boroka Lookout, a walk to Venus Baths, or wine tasting at Pomonal Estate or Fallen Giants (helicopter flight upgrade available). Dinner is served on board.

  2. Day 2rail

    Great Southern, Canberra

    Breakfast on board before a coach ride into Canberra, with Off Train Experience choices including the Australian War Memorial, Parliament House, or the National Portrait Gallery, and an exclusive lunch at Old Parliament House. Return to the train for dinner.

  3. Day 3railovernight: The Westin Brisbane (4 nights)

    Great Southern, Coffs Harbour and Brisbane

    A choice of Off Train Experience around Coffs Harbour: the Coffs Explorer to Sealy Lookout and the Forest Sky Pier, an Indigenous-guided walk from Urunga Boardwalk, or an optional helicopter flight. Lunch on board before arriving into Brisbane.

  4. Day 4

    Mt. Tamborine

    Visit Mount Tamborine in the Gold Coast hinterland, exploring the rainforest canopy at Skywalk, a 2-course lunch, and time to browse the boutique shops of Gallery Walk.

  5. Day 5

    Queensland Art Gallery of Modern Art and Brisbane

    A tour and lunch experience at the Queensland Art Gallery of Modern Art, covering the Gallery's history from 1895 and its collections across QAG and GOMA, concluding with lunch at the GOMA Cafe.

  6. Day 6

    Brisbane

    A free day to explore Brisbane at leisure: the Brisbane River, South Bank Parklands, Queen Street Mall, or a scenic ferry ride.

  7. Day 7overnight: Grand Princess (7 nights)

    Board Grand Princess in Brisbane

    Transfer to the Brisbane International Cruise Terminal to board Grand Princess, with dining, entertainment and enriching experiences on board via the Medallion app.

  8. Day 8

    Grand Princess, at sea

    A day to explore the ship's dining venues and specialty restaurants, with cooking demonstrations, dance classes, trivia and enrichment programs.

  9. Day 9

    Grand Princess, Airlie Beach

    Gateway to the Whitsunday Archipelago's 74 islands, fringing reefs and beaches (water shuttle required, wheelchair access limited).

  10. Day 10

    Grand Princess, Cairns (overnight)

    Gateway to the Daintree National Park and the Great Barrier Reef, with an idyllic climate and tree-lined esplanades.

  11. Day 11rail

    Grand Princess, Cairns

    A full day to explore Cairns: scenic railway, cultural parks, rainforests or water sports.

  12. Day 12

    Grand Princess, Willis Island (scenic cruising)

    One of several tropical islands beyond the Great Barrier Reef in the Coral Sea Islands Territory, an important seabird and turtle nesting ground.

  13. Day 13

    Grand Princess, at sea

    A last day on board to shop, catch a musical production, visit the casino, or relax in a lounge.

  14. Day 14

    Grand Princess, Brisbane

    The coastal exploration concludes in Brisbane, farewelling Grand Princess.
